Transaction f81cf90b15f286e9f29b55f191d3e02910f3fb37baaea6625304346c1e5ebb3c
2 Input
2 Outputs
- f81cf90b15f286e9f29b55f191d3e02910f3fb37baaea6625304346c1e5ebb3c:0
- f81cf90b15f286e9f29b55f191d3e02910f3fb37baaea6625304346c1e5ebb3c:1
value 110000000
address 35Pu7ZxvXjAX3z9eSa4ojrArippytdeVpd
value 1195244
address 3ATAheU2M1DL4f1gBYkP1nns3Rn31qC834